Pretty much everyone who cooks aspires to have a clutch of recipes they can make their own. The one dish that you keep in your back pocket. The one you send to friends, the one you entirely depend on and know it’s going to work every single time. The One Recipe podcast is about building that library, one recipe at a time. Host Jesse Sparks, Senior Editor at Eater talks to chefs and gifted cooks from all over the world about their One and the story behind it.     When Pierre Thiam brought his then-girlfriend, now-wife, Lisa, to Senegal for the first time, he knew she was going to meet his aunt Marie. What he didn't know was what aunt Marie was going to be cooking when they got to her house, or how Lisa would feel about the food that was so different from the Japanese cuisine she'd been raised on. Enter Pierre's one recipe: Sauce Feuille, a hearty and nourishing leafy beef stew that he heralds as a true representation of his roots. Pierre Thiam is an award-winning chef, cookbook author and activist. You can follow him on Instagram @chefpierrethiam.     When Major Jackson was fresh out of college, he found a Cajun restaurant in Philadelphia that had the best Chicken Big Mamou he'd ever had. When the restaurant closed he tried to recreate the recipe but it never came out quite right. That is, not until one of our producers did some digging and found the original recipe for him. This week he joins Jesse to talk about the beloved Philadelphia restaurant, Magnolia Café, and their unforgettable recipe for Chicken Big Mamou: A spicy, but comforting pasta dish full of flavor and history. Major Jackson is a poet, professor, and the host of The Slowdown a daily poetry podcast from APM Studios. You can follow him on Instagram @poetmajorjackson.
